Облачный хаос: как технологии создают красоту из беспорядка
Как облачные технологии превращают цифровой хаос в организованную красоту. Практические советы по работе с облаком.

Облачные технологии — это воплощение хаоса, который превращается в изящную систему. На первый взгляд кажется беспорядочным: данные разбросаны по серверам в разных уголках мира, процессы происходят асинхронно, а пользователи одновременно обращаются к ресурсам из тысяч точек планеты.
Анатомия облачного беспорядка
В основе облачных технологий лежит контролируемый хаос. Представьте себе гигантскую библиотеку, где книги постоянно перемещаются, переписываются и дублируются, но при этом любую из них можно найти за секунды. Именно так работает облако — в кажущемся беспорядке скрывается четкая логика.
Облачная инфраструктура состоит из миллионов компонентов, каждый из которых может выйти из строя в любой момент. Но именно эта хаотичность делает систему надежной — когда один элемент ломается, десятки других готовы его заменить.
Виртуализация как искусство хаоса
Виртуальные машины — это абстрактные сущности, которые существуют везде и нигде одновременно. Они могут мигрировать между физическими серверами, масштабироваться и исчезать, создавая впечатление полного беспорядка для неподготовленного наблюдателя.
Контейнеризация добавляет еще один уровень хаоса — приложения упаковываются в изолированные капсулы, которые могут запускаться на любой совместимой системе. Docker и Kubernetes превращают развертывание приложений в своеобразный танец контейнеров.
Микросервисы: симфония беспорядка
Архитектура микросервисов разбивает монолитные приложения на десятки мелких компонентов. Каждый сервис живет своей жизнью, общается с другими через API, может обновляться независимо. Со стороны это выглядит как полная анархия, но именно такой подход обеспечивает гибкость и отказоустойчивость.
Сервис-меш добавляет еще больше сложности — специальная сеть прокси-серверов следит за взаимодействием между микросервисами, создавая дополнительный уровень хаотичной красоты.
Данные в состоянии управляемого хаоса
Облачные базы данных отказались от традиционной парадигмы ACID в пользу принципа BASE — «в основном доступны, мягкое состояние, конечная согласованность». Это означает, что данные могут быть временно несогласованными, но система продолжает работать.
NoSQL-базы данных довели хаос до совершенства — они отказались от жестких схем в пользу гибкости. Документы, графы, пары ключ-значение — все смешивается в едином информационном потоке.
Автоматизация хаоса
Инфраструктура как код превращает серверы в эфемерные сущности. Они создаются и уничтожаются автоматически, конфигурируются через декларативные файлы. Система сама решает, где и как развернуть ресурсы, создавая впечатление управляемого беспорядка.
CI/CD пайплайны автоматизируют хаос разработки — код постоянно тестируется, собирается и развертывается. Множество параллельных процессов создают сложную картину, где красота скрывается в автоматизации рутины.
Практические аспекты облачного хаоса
Мониторинг облачных систем требует принятия их хаотичной природы. Традиционные подходы не работают — нужны распределенная трассировка, агрегация логов из тысяч источников, метрики в реальном времени. Инструменты вроде Prometheus, Grafana, Jaeger помогают найти порядок в хаосе.
Безопасность в облаке тоже хаотична — периметр размыт, данные постоянно перемещаются, пользователи работают отовсюду. Zero Trust архитектура принимает этот хаос и строит защиту на принципе «никому не доверяй, всегда проверяй».